2013 Grammy award winners Robert Glasper Experiment are without doubt the greatest jazz fusion band to emerge from the US in the last 20 years and are well on their way to becoming the hottest jazz artists in the world.
After taking out the Grammy for Best R&B album this year for his stunning 2012 album release ‘Black Radio’, Robert Glasper went on to storm the European Summer festival circuit, gracing the stage at a host of Europe’s biggest and best festival events.
Despite still basking in the afterglow of the enormous success Black Radio, Glasper has just released his highly anticipated fifth studio album, ‘Black Radio 2’ and its set to be one of the biggest records of 2013.
Nothing short of a priceless musical artefact, Black Radio 2 embodies a genre-defying masterwork that takes the Black Radio blueprint and builds upon it to even greater heights.
The core remains the Experiment, as astoundingly versatile a band as has ever existed, featuring Robert Glasper on keyboards, Derrick Hodge on bass, Mark Colenburg on drums, and Casey Benjamin on vocoder and saxophone.
Providing the vocals on the album is another jaw-dropping roll call of vocalists including Common, Patrick Stump of Fall Out Boy, Brandy, Jill Scott, Dwele, Marsha Ambrosius, Anthony Hamilton, Faith Evans, Norah Jones, Snoop Dogg, Bill Withers, Eric Roberson, Jean Grae, Macy Gray, Jazmine Sullivan, Lupe Fiasco, Luke James, Emeli Sandé, Lalah Hathaway, and Malcolm-Jamal Warner.
